The guest appearance on Britain's Got Talent (BGT) 2011 remains one of the show's most iconic cross-over performances, blending high-energy street dance with contemporary R&B. The collaboration occurred during the Series 5 Grand Final on June 4, 2011, serving as a high-profile guest slot before the winner, Jai McDowall , was announced. The appearance coincided with the release of Diversity’s 3D movie and the announcement of JLS's upcoming summer stadium tour.

The routine was designed as a "battle" and subsequent fusion between the two groups, showcasing their respective strengths in choreography and vocals.

The performance began with the members of JLS appearing individually or in pairs, integrated into Diversity’s signature complex formations.
